What is CVE-2023-25665?

In TensorFlow, an open source platform for machine learning, there exists a vulnerability in the SparseSparseMaximum function prior to versions 2.12.0 and 2.11.1. This vulnerability occurs when the function is supplied with invalid sparse tensors, potentially resulting in a null pointer error. This issue has been addressed in the release of TensorFlow versions 2.12.0 and 2.11.1, which include necessary fixes to bolster the stability and reliability of the application when handling sparse data structures.
